Output 1712e7412c65017851733789599d42e2fd11cf9e23037791f145b30a84595910:6

value
513456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72382c77c36614092b2fbbdf0323bb0ce65f887d OP_EQUAL
address
3C6xFRsjhAC3TZKgF8dGJ2RscbB5UcqeJD
transaction
1712e7412c65017851733789599d42e2fd11cf9e23037791f145b30a84595910
spent
true